What is Traded and Who Trades It?

Oil trading involves crude oil and its refined products. West Texas Intermediate (WTI) and Brent Crude are major benchmarks for crude oil, representing different qualities and origins. Commonly traded refined products include gasoline, diesel, heating oil, and jet fuel. These products have different characteristics that influence their value.

Diverse participants play distinct roles in oil trading supply and demand. Producers, such as large international and national oil companies, extract crude oil and sell it. Refiners purchase crude oil to process it into products like gasoline and diesel, buying crude and selling refined goods. Consumers, including airlines, transportation companies, and industrial users, buy these refined products.

Financial institutions engage in oil trading for profit and risk management. Speculators aim to profit from anticipating future price movements. They provide liquidity. Governments and national oil companies control reserves and influence supply through quotas and policies.

The Trading Venues and Mechanisms

Oil is traded through various venues, including organized exchanges and over-the-counter (OTC) markets. Major commodity exchanges like the New York Mercantile Exchange (NYMEX) and the Intercontinental Exchange (ICE) provide standardized platforms for trading oil contracts. They facilitate price discovery and regulatory oversight. In contrast, the OTC market involves direct, bilateral negotiations, allowing for customized contracts.

The spot market is a primary mechanism where physical oil is bought and sold for immediate delivery. These transactions meet urgent demand and reflect real-time supply and demand. While the spot market handles physical transfer, most oil trading occurs through financial instruments for future delivery or price exposure.

Futures contracts obligate buyer and seller to deliver a specific quantity of oil at a predetermined price on a future date. These standardized contracts, typically for 1,000 barrels, are crucial for price discovery, allowing participants to lock in future prices. Producers use futures to hedge against price drops, while consumers use them to protect against price increases. Speculators leverage futures to bet on price movements, providing liquidity. The relationship between spot and future prices indicates market conditions: “contango” (futures higher than spot, reflecting storage costs) and “backwardation” (futures lower than spot, due to immediate supply tightness).

Options contracts provide the holder the right, but not the obligation, to buy or sell a futures contract at a specified price. These offer flexibility for hedging or speculation with defined risk. Other financial instruments, such as swaps and derivatives, exist. These allow participants to manage risks or take on exposures without direct physical transactions.

Understanding Oil Price Drivers

Numerous factors influence oil prices. Supply and demand dynamics are central to price determination, with global production impacting availability. Decisions by major oil-producing groups, such as OPEC+, to increase or decrease output alter global supply and impact prices. Similarly, output from non-OPEC+ sources, like U.S. shale oil, plays a role in supply.

Global consumption trends, driven by economic growth and industrial activity, influence demand. A strong global economy leads to higher demand, pushing prices upward, while economic slowdowns reduce demand. Geopolitical events, like political instability, conflicts, and sanctions in oil-producing regions, disrupt supply chains and create uncertainty, leading to volatility. These often cause immediate price spikes.

Inventory levels of crude oil and refined products indicate market balance. Reports from the U.S. Energy Information Administration (EIA) on U.S. crude oil inventories are closely watched. An unexpected build in inventories signals weaker demand or ample supply, potentially lowering prices, while a draw indicates stronger demand and supports higher prices. Economic data provide demand forecasts.

Currency fluctuations affect oil prices, as crude oil is priced in U.S. dollars. A stronger U.S. dollar makes oil more expensive for countries using other currencies, dampening demand. Natural disasters like hurricanes can disrupt oil production, refinery operations, and transportation, leading to temporary price spikes due to supply shortfalls.

The Settlement Process

Oil trade settlement occurs through physical delivery or cash settlement, depending on contract type. Physical delivery involves transferring oil from the seller to the buyer. For instance, West Texas Intermediate (WTI) futures contracts on NYMEX often involve physical delivery at Cushing, Oklahoma, a major U.S. oil hub. This requires logistics, including pipelines, tankers, and storage, to move the commodity.

While physical delivery is fundamental, most oil futures and options contracts are not settled this way by financial traders. Most are cash-settled. Cash settlement means no physical oil changes hands; the financial difference between contract price and market price at expiration is exchanged. This allows participants to gain exposure to oil price movements without physical handling.

Clearing houses facilitate settlement for exchange-traded contracts. Organizations like ICE Clear Europe act as central counterparties, guaranteeing trades and mitigating counterparty risk. They ensure contract performance through settlement. Clearing houses also manage risk through margin requirements, where participants deposit collateral to meet obligations. This system underpins the integrity and stability of oil derivatives markets.
